Launched in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been driven to reducing the time to market for innovators producing new medical devices. The company distinguishes itself by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times between 1 to 3 days—an achievement unreachable with larger EO sterilization services.
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ard observed the crucial need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for agile development programs designing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is essential in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old major value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.
Alongside rout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. The Necessity of Medical Device Sterilization
Controlling infections remains a critical foundation of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Proper sterilization of medical devices greatly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ers both. Deficient sterilization can result in outbreaks of life-threatening di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.
Methods of Medical Device Sterilization
The science behind sterilization has changed drastically over the last century, employing a variety of methods suited to diverse types of devices and materials. Some of the most regularly applied techniques include:
Autoclaving (Steam Sterilization)
Autoclaving remains the most standard and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is swift, economical, and green,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.
Modern Progressions in Sterilization of Medical Devices
As the field progresses, several key trends are influencing healthcare sterilization:
Eco-Friendly Sterilization Techniques
As environmental policies intensify, organizations are rapidly seeking environmentally conscious sterilization practices. Initiatives include decreasing reliance on hazardous ch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ring recyclable packaging alternatives, and optimizing resource use in sterilization procedures.
State-of-the-art Materials and Device Complexity
The emergence of high-tech med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ization processes capable of handling complex materials. Developments in sterilization include methods like low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ging intricate components.
Digital Documentation and Compliance
With advances in digital technology, tracking of sterilization techniques is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er exhaustive docum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time signals, significantly cutting down human error and raising patient safety.
